<br /> Subject: Meeks RV (former Pacific Auto Center)
<br /> 25355 North Highway 99 .
<br /> Acampo, California 95220
<br /> The San Joaquin County Environmental Health Department (EHD) has reviewed Work
<br /> i Plan for Soil Vapor Assessment (soil vapor work plan), dated June 25, 2009, and Work
<br /> ' Plan for Well Installation (well installation work plan), dated September 11, 2009, prepared
<br /> I
<br /> by Environmental Resolutions, Inc. (ERI) for the above•referenced site on your behalf.
<br /> The work plans were submitted in response 'to EHD's letter dated March 27, 2009,
<br /> recommending you address the threat posed by soil vapor.intrusion inside buildings
<br /> ` located onsite, and install additional monitoring• wells to define the 1,2-dichloroethane
<br /> _ (1,2-DCA) plume.
<br /> In the soil vapor work plan; ERI .proposes to advance six dual-completion soil vapor
<br /> sampling (SVS) wells at locations illustrated on Plate 2 of the work plan. The dual-
<br /> completion wells will be screened usinga three-inch probe diffuser at approximately four-
<br /> and-three-quarters feet and fourteen-and-three-quarters feet below surface grade (bsg).
<br /> The EHD approves the SVS wells advanced to approximately five feet bsg, but does not
<br /> approve the SVS wells advanced to total depth of approximately fifteen feet bsg. If
<br /> I technical justification can be provided to support collecting- soil gas samples at
<br /> t approximately fifteen feet bsg, the EHD may reconsider this decision. Of the six proposed
<br /> five-foot SVS wells, the EHD approves the locations for SV1, SV2, and'SV3. The EHD
<br /> recommends that you relocate SV4 between B4 and P2. The EHD does not approve
<br /> installation of SV5 and SV6 since these two proposed borings are distant from the source
<br /> area.
<br /> ERI proposes to analyze select soil samples for total petroleum hydrocarbons (TPH)
<br /> quantified as diesel (TPH-d);TPH quantified as.gasoline (TPH-g); benzene, toluene, ethyl
<br /> benzene, and total xylenes (BTEX); methyl tertiary-butyl ether (MTBE), ethyl tertiary-butyl,
<br /> 1 ether (ETBE), tertiary-amyl methyl ether (TAME), di-isopropyl ether (DIPE), tertiary butyl
<br /> j alcohol (TBA), 1,2-DCA, 1,2-dibr6moethane (EDB); and physical properties: moisture f
<br /> I content, dry bulk density, grain density, total porosity, air-filled porosity, water-filled
<br /> porosity, effective and specific permeability to air, effective porosity, specific permeability
<br /> to water, hydraulic conductivity, intrinsic permeability,. particle size distribution, and total
<br /> organic carbon and fraction organic carbon.
